The entirety of the video is shot on a smartphone, bringing to life efficient use of resources marked by their own self-imposed limitation. The story portrays for us a single day in the life of the protagonist who finds himself in possession of a strange lighter. As he walks around London, playing with its magical abilities, lovely images are conjured before you.

Lighting up its flame turns day into night, and extinguishing it reverses the effect. The visuals tell a beautiful story, coupled with an equally strong edit. The seamless transitions make the narrative more than what it already is until the fateful moment when the lighter finally disappears as quickly as it had appeared in the protagonist's life.

The final product exhibits skill, sophistication, crisp storytelling and the lucid communication of all the intentions of the plot, marked by brevity as the cherry on top of it all.
